Abstract
In the work composition material has been investigated based on steel Cr20NMn20 deposited for several passes until obtaining the layer 6 mm for steel base 3, of dimensions 120x20 mm and thickness 3 mm at the installation ERI-5. Selection of coating composition is conditioned by prospect of its application as the material possessing high wear-resistant properties under the conditions of abrasive wear and contact friction with high specific loads. Coating structure has been investigated through metallographic microscope of the instrument NANOHARDNESS TESTER. Estimation of thermal processes in the zone of electronic beam in mutual relations with experimental investigation of the structure and phase composition of coating is thus investigated.
